1 案例1:数制的转换 1.1 背景与原理 1.2 编程复现 (JavaScript版 复现) 测试运行: 输出: 2 参考资料 1 《数据结构(C语言版 第二版)》.严蔚敏.李冬梅.吴伟民 ...
分类:
编程语言 时间:
2019-08-24 23:02:10
阅读次数:
90
前面楼主简单介绍了JavaScript数据结构栈的实现,http://www.cnblogs.com/qq503665965/p/6537894.html,本次将介绍队列的实现。 队列是一种特殊的线性表,特殊之处在于它只允许在表的前端(front)进行删除操作,而在表的后端(rear)进行插入操作, ...
分类:
编程语言 时间:
2017-03-18 01:06:49
阅读次数:
337
github博客地址 栈(stack)又名堆栈,它是一种运算受限的线性表。遵循后进先出原则,像垃圾桶似的。功能实现依然按照增删改查来进行,内部数据存储可以借用语言原生支持的数组。 栈类 添加数据 数据添加到末尾 删除数据 从末尾删除 获取数据 返回最后一个添加的 是否为空 清空数据 数据长度 辅助函 ...
分类:
编程语言 时间:
2016-11-08 17:24:32
阅读次数:
258
栈:后进先出(LIFO)的有序集合 队列:先进先出(FIFO)的有序集合 栈方法声明: 首先,采用数组来保存栈里的元素。 序号 方法 说明 1 push ( element(s) ) 添加一个(或几个)新元素到栈顶 2 pop ( ) 移除栈顶的元素,同时返回被移除的元素 3 peek ( ) 返回
分类:
编程语言 时间:
2016-03-20 00:32:06
阅读次数:
229
栈特点:1.在栈顶添加或删除2.有序3.元素只能通过列表的一端访问4.后入先出(LIFO)栈的三个主要方法push()pop()peek();functionStack(){
this.top=0;
this.dataStore=[];
this.push=push;
this.pop=pop;
this.peek=peek;
this.clear=clear;
this.length=length;
}
functionpush(..
分类:
编程语言 时间:
2015-04-26 01:48:56
阅读次数:
128